I was pleased as punch to see my photos in print in the October issue of Santé, a premier magazine for restaurant managers and chefs.  I just received a quality PDF of it, or else you would have seen it much sooner.  The recipe these photos were shot for was Vegetables and Gravy in Pastry Boxes.  Link to the full magazine article is here.  Thanks to the editors of Santé for featuring my work!
